For more than a decade, migrants going through Mexico on their way to the US have risked their lives hopping onto the roofs of fast-moving freight cars, which are referred to collectively as La Bestia, or “the Beast.” The World’s Tibisay Zea says they are so dangerous that they are known as “death trains.”
